Trophy Kangaskhan Trade

I just traded for my first vintage trophy card! It took a massive amount of sealed product but I think it was worth it.
What do you guys think?

The trade: A resealed neo destiny booster box (36 packs with price sticker) 35k
1st Ed team rocket box sealed (small tear) 25k
4 1st Ed neo destiny packs 8k
1 sealed southern islands binder English 6.5k
14 heavy booster packs

Price for psa 8 kangaskhan: 80k with trade at 90% it comes to 89k

It hurts to trade my heavy packs because I did want to open them one day but I think this card was worth it and I have a few more still in my reserves. Gave it a new silver graded guard which I think really makes it shine!
